Key Elements of Natural English Pronunciation

To achieve natural English pronunciation, learners need to focus on several core components:

1. Phonemes and Sounds

English has around 44 distinct sounds, including vowels and consonants. Many learners struggle with sounds not present in their native language, such as the “th” sounds (/θ/ and /ð/) or the short and long vowels distinctions.

2. Word Stress

English is a stress-timed language, meaning some syllables are stressed more than others. Correct word stress influences meaning and natural flow. For example, the word “record” is a noun when the stress is on the first syllable (RE-cord) and a verb when the stress is on the second (re-CORD).

3. Sentence Stress and Rhythm

In natural English speech, not every word is stressed equally. Content words (nouns, verbs, adjectives) usually receive stress, while function words (prepositions, articles) are often unstressed. This creates a rhythm that sounds natural.

4. Intonation and Pitch

Intonation involves the rise and fall of the voice during speech. It conveys emotions, attitudes, and grammatical information (such as signaling a question). Mastering intonation is essential for sounding natural.

5. Linking and Connected Speech

Native speakers often link words together, blending sounds to maintain speech flow. For example, “I’m going to” often sounds like “I’m gonna.” Learning connected speech patterns is vital for natural pronunciation.

Effective Techniques to Improve Natural English Pronunciation

Improving pronunciation requires consistent practice and the right strategies. Below are proven techniques to help learners sound more natural:

1. Listen and Imitate Native Speakers

Listening to native speakers through podcasts, movies, and conversations allows learners to internalize natural speech patterns. Imitation exercises involve repeating phrases exactly as heard, focusing on pronunciation, rhythm, and intonation.

2. Practice Minimal Pairs

Minimal pairs are word pairs differing by only one sound (e.g., “ship” vs. “sheep”). Practicing these helps distinguish and produce difficult sounds accurately.

3. Record and Compare Your Speech

Recording your voice and comparing it with native speakers helps identify areas for improvement. It also builds self-awareness of pronunciation mistakes.

4. Use Phonetic Transcriptions

Learning the International Phonetic Alphabet (IPA) symbols for English sounds enables precise understanding of pronunciation, especially useful for new vocabulary.

5. Focus on Word and Sentence Stress

Marking stressed syllables in new words and practicing sentences with correct stress patterns improves natural rhythm.

6. Engage in Shadowing

Shadowing involves listening to a native speaker and speaking simultaneously, mimicking their pace, tone, and pronunciation. This technique boosts fluency and naturalness.

7. Learn Connected Speech Patterns

Practice linking sounds, contractions, and reductions to sound more like native speakers. For instance, “What are you doing?” often sounds like “Whatcha doin’?”
